Overview

An efficiency simulation host is a high-performance computing system tailored for industrial and logistical simulations. These devices are engineered to replicate real-world processes, enabling businesses to test scenarios, identify inefficiencies, and implement data-driven improvements. Commonly deployed in manufacturing, energy, and supply chain sectors, they integrate advanced hardware with specialized software to deliver actionable insights. Efficiency simulation hosts are particularly valuable for industries seeking to optimize resource allocation, minimize waste, and comply with regulatory standards. By leveraging real-time data and predictive modeling, these systems help organizations achieve operational excellence and sustainability goals.

Structure and Working Principle

The core of an efficiency simulation host consists of high-speed processors (CPUs/GPUs), robust memory modules, and storage solutions designed for heavy computational workloads. These components work in tandem to execute complex algorithms that simulate industrial processes, energy consumption patterns, or logistical workflows. The system operates by ingesting real-time or historical data, processing it through simulation software, and generating visual or quantitative outputs. For example, in a manufacturing plant, the host might model production line adjustments to predict throughput changes. The results guide decision-making, ensuring optimal efficiency before physical implementation.

Key Features

Modern efficiency simulation hosts prioritize scalability, allowing businesses to expand computational resources as needs grow. Many systems support cloud integration, enabling remote access and collaborative analysis across teams. Modular designs also facilitate upgrades, ensuring long-term relevance. Another critical feature is software compatibility. Leading hosts support industry-standard simulation tools like MATLAB, ANSYS, or Siemens NX. Customizable dashboards and reporting tools further enhance usability, translating raw data into actionable recommendations for stakeholders.

Application Areas

These hosts are indispensable in heavy industries such as automotive manufacturing, where they simulate assembly line efficiency or material flow. Energy providers use them to model grid performance under varying demand, while logistics firms optimize warehouse layouts and delivery routes. Emerging applications include smart city planning and renewable energy projects. For instance, a simulation host might analyze traffic patterns to reduce congestion or predict solar farm output based on weather data. The versatility of these systems makes them a cornerstone of Industry 4.0 initiatives.

Maintenance and Precautions

Regular maintenance is essential to sustain peak performance. This includes hardware inspections, software updates, and thermal management to prevent overheating. Dust accumulation in industrial environments can degrade components, so periodic cleaning is recommended. Users should also monitor system load to avoid overutilization, which may lead to premature hardware failure. Implementing backup protocols ensures data integrity during unexpected outages. Training personnel on proper usage minimizes operational errors and extends the host’s lifespan.

B2B Procurement Guide

When procuring an efficiency simulation host, prioritize vendors with proven expertise in your industry. Request demonstrations to evaluate software compatibility and processing speed. Consider total cost of ownership, including licensing fees for proprietary simulation tools and potential expansion costs. Scalability is critical—ensure the system can accommodate future data volumes or additional modules. Service-level agreements (SLAs) for technical support and warranties should align with your operational demands. For reference, mid-range hosts with balanced performance typically cost $20,000–$30,000, while high-end configurations exceed $50,000.
